WordPress security by component
WP Rentals
WP Rentals (wprentals) is a WordPress theme with 3 published CVE records in this archive. The latest tracked vulnerability was published Sep 04, 2026; the highest published CVSS base score is 6.5.

CVE-2026-27432: WP Rentals trusts a user-controlled authorization key
WP Rentals before 3.16.0 relies on a user-controlled key for authorization. A low-privilege authenticated user can bypass the intended object-access boundary, change protected state, and disrupt affected rental functionality.

CVE-2025-64286
WP Rentals: Cross-site request forgery
WP Rentals is affected by cross-site request forgery. Exposure depends on how the affected operation is made reachable by the site. Exploitation relies on a signed-in privileged user submitting an attacker-controlled request.

CVE-2025-53330
WP Rentals: Cross-site scripting
WP Rentals is affected by cross-site scripting. Exposure depends on how the affected operation is made reachable by the site. Injected script can execute in the affected site's origin when the vulnerable output is viewed.
